Valid HTML 4.01 Transitional

Home INTRO Variabili Output Aritmetica Selezioni Ripetizioni Test Funzioni

 

Generalita' Comandi Programmazione Manuale Zenity Free Script

 

 

CSS Valido!

 

 

Informazioni   Corso Linux - Sezione Programmazione - Capitolo Output

Come si scrive sullo Schermo?

Come gia' visto nel paragrafo precedente, con echo $nome_variabile.
Le variabili di tipo stringa, se contenenti piu' parole, devono essere racchiuse tra delimitatori ' o ".

Usando come delimitatori ", le variabili contenute nella stringa vengono sostituite (substition) con il loro valore

a="mela, pera"
echo "tipi di frutta: $a"
produce a video tipi di frutta mela, pera

Il metacarattere escape \ serve per far mantenere al carattere successivo il suo valore letterale, evitando cosi' che venga interpretato come metacarattere. Facciamo un esempio col metacarattere "
echo "questa e' una \"parola\""
(senza \ " sarebbe stato interpretato come delimitatore)
da' come output:
questa e' una parola.

Il carattere \ seguito da alcuni caratteri assume un significato particolare:
\\ inserisce \
\a insersce un beep sonoro (BEL)
\n inserisce un ritorno a capo LF
\ indica che il comando prosegue sulla riga successiva: deve essere l'ultimo carattere della riga attuale
ed altri ancora.
Per far interpretare al comando echo i caratteri escape, occorre scrivere
echo -e "quello che vuoi \n"

 

Copyright ©2009 Ciro Nuzzo - proglinux.altervista.org